excel里怎么自动算ph值

excel里怎么自动算ph值

在Excel中自动计算pH值的方法

在Excel中自动计算pH值的方法包括使用pH公式、输入相关数据、利用Excel函数进行计算。其中,最关键的一步是利用Excel函数进行计算,因为这一步可以自动化处理并减少人为计算误差。

利用Excel函数进行计算:在Excel中,你可以通过输入特定的公式来自动计算pH值。例如,如果你有氢离子浓度的数据,可以使用公式 =-LOG10(氢离子浓度) 来计算pH值。这种方法不仅简单快捷,而且非常精确。接下来,我将详细介绍如何在Excel中设置这些计算。

一、理解pH值的基础知识

1、什么是pH值

pH值是表示溶液酸碱度的一个数值,通常范围在0到14之间。pH值小于7的溶液为酸性,大于7的溶液为碱性,等于7的溶液为中性。pH值是通过氢离子浓度来计算的,公式为:pH = -log[H+]

2、氢离子浓度的计算

在某些情况下,你可能需要通过其他参数来计算氢离子浓度。例如,对于强酸和强碱,氢离子浓度可以直接从溶液的摩尔浓度中得出。对于弱酸和弱碱,可能需要使用酸碱解离常数(Ka或Kb)来计算氢离子浓度。

二、在Excel中输入数据

1、准备输入数据

首先,需要在Excel中准备好所需的数据。假设你有一系列溶液的氢离子浓度数据,将这些数据输入到Excel的某一列中。例如,将氢离子浓度数据输入到A列。

2、数据格式化

确保数据格式正确。氢离子浓度通常以科学计数法表示,例如 1E-7 表示 0.0000001。在Excel中,你可以直接输入科学计数法的数据。

三、利用Excel函数进行计算

1、使用LOG10函数

在Excel中,计算pH值的关键是使用 LOG10 函数。该函数用于计算数值的常用对数(以10为底)。

2、公式输入

在B列中输入公式 =-LOG10(A2),然后向下拖动填充以计算所有行的数据。例如,如果你的数据在A2到A10之间,那么可以将公式拖动到B2到B10。

=-LOG10(A2)

3、示例操作

假设在A列有以下数据:

A

1 1E-3

2 1E-4

3 1E-5

4 1E-6

5 1E-7

在B列中输入以下公式并向下拖动:

B

1 =-LOG10(A1)

2 =-LOG10(A2)

3 =-LOG10(A3)

4 =-LOG10(A4)

5 =-LOG10(A5)

结果将显示为:

B

1 3

2 4

3 5

4 6

5 7

四、处理复杂情况

1、计算弱酸和弱碱的pH值

对于弱酸和弱碱,需要考虑酸碱解离常数(Ka或Kb)。可以通过以下步骤来计算:

  1. 计算氢离子浓度:使用Ka或Kb和初始浓度计算氢离子浓度。
  2. 输入公式:在Excel中输入相关公式计算氢离子浓度。
  3. 计算pH值:使用 =-LOG10(氢离子浓度) 计算pH值。

2、示例

假设你有一个0.1M的醋酸溶液,Ka = 1.8E-5。可以使用以下步骤计算pH值:

  1. 计算氢离子浓度:设氢离子浓度为x,则有:

Ka = [H+][A-] / [HA]

1.8E-5 = x^2 / (0.1 - x)

近似计算(因为x很小):

1.8E-5 ≈ x^2 / 0.1

x^2 = 1.8E-6

x = √1.8E-6 ≈ 1.34E-3

  1. 在Excel中输入公式

在A1单元格输入 1.34E-3,在B1单元格输入 =-LOG10(A1)

  1. 结果:pH值约为 2.87

五、总结

通过在Excel中利用函数和公式,你可以自动计算各种溶液的pH值。这种方法不仅简化了计算过程,还提高了计算的准确性和效率。在处理复杂的化学问题时,了解如何在Excel中设置和使用这些公式将大大有助于你的工作和研究。

相关问答FAQs:

Q1: 在Excel中如何自动计算pH值?

在Excel中自动计算pH值需要进行一些数学和化学计算。以下是一些步骤:

  1. Q2: 什么是pH值?

pH值是一个表示溶液酸碱程度的指标,它是以负对数的形式表示的。pH值范围从0到14,其中7表示中性,小于7表示酸性,大于7表示碱性。

  1. Q3: 如何在Excel中计算溶液的pH值?

要在Excel中计算溶液的pH值,可以使用以下公式:

pH = -log10([H+])

其中[H+]是溶液中氢离子(酸性)的浓度。你可以根据溶液的成分和浓度来计算[H+]的值,然后将其代入公式中,即可得到pH值。

  1. Q4: Excel中有哪些函数可以用来计算pH值?

在Excel中,可以使用以下函数来计算pH值:

  • LOG10:用于计算以10为底的对数。
  • POWER:用于计算一个数的指数幂。
  • CONCATENATE:用于将多个文本值连接成一个字符串。
  • IF:用于进行条件判断。

通过这些函数的组合和使用,你可以根据溶液的成分和浓度计算出pH值。记得在使用函数时,将数据按照正确的格式输入,以确保计算结果准确。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4429176

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部